What is car insurance with SR22 ?

SR22 insurance, frequently referred to as a certificate of financial responsibility, is not a kind of insurance by itself however instead, a record that shows a motorist brings the minimum liability insurance needed by the state. It is basically a main form sent by the insured's insurer to the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). The form functions as a warranty to the DMV that the insurance companies have actually covered the person concerned to the minimum necessary degree. Thus, it is not recognizable as common insurance but a certification attesting a person sticking to his/her insurance duties.

Commonly, drivers that have their licenses put on hold or withdrawed because of extreme infractions such as a DUI or DWI, reckless driving, or being at-fault in an accident, are required to bring SR-22 insurance. It is typically necessary for a size of time, normally 3 years, and throughout this duration, the driver has to keep continual coverage. If the car driver fails to meet this need, the SR-22 form is terminated by the insurer, which consequently alerts the DMV, perhaps causing a further suspension of the motorist's certificate. This shows the crucial role of SR22 insurance in applying financial responsibility among high-risk vehicle drivers.

Exactly What is Financial Responsibility?

Financial responsibility explains the demand that all motorists need to be qualified of paying for any damages or injury they may cause while operating a motor car. This responsibility is generally fulfilled with liability coverage, among the main sorts of insurance policies that car drivers can select. It can additionally be satisfied with various other insurance types such as non-owner car insurance, specifically appropriate for individuals that commonly rent out or obtain vehicles yet don't have an automobile themselves. Furthermore, this concept also encompasses parents or guardians who have a child, under their care, driving an automobile. In such situations, the grownup is accountable for making sure the young vehicle driver satisfies the financial responsibility requirements.

On the other hand, there are scenarios where a lot more rigid financial responsibility requirements play a substantial role, particularly, when it involves SR-22 drivers. An SR-22 form acts as a proof of insurance for high-risk vehicle drivers and is submitted with the state by the driver's insurance provider. Minimum coverage is a requirement for SR-22 car drivers and the insurance premiums linked are typically greater. Showing financial responsibility through maintaining the needed minimum coverage is necessary for SR-22 motorists for a specific time period, usually three years. This makes certain that the motorist keeps continuous insurance coverage, motivating safer driving behavior.

Non-Owner Car Insurance and an SR22 Declaring with the DMV

When an individual is captured under the influence of drugs while operating a vehicle, among the procedures taken by the court may consist of a need for SR22 insurance along with the person's current policy. The DMV mandates this sort of protection to guarantee the person's capability to fulfill liability requirements in instance of a future accident. Even if the person does not own an automobile, this requirement may still require to be satisfied. Under these conditions, a non-owner policy can be an option, which is a special kind of SR22 insurance that gives the needed coverage.

Non-owner car insurance meets the court-ordered requirement and can be reduced in price than other types of SR22 insurance, provided the person does not have an automobile to guarantee. The pricing, however, is influenced by numerous aspects like the owner's ZIP code and existing document of traffic violations including surpassing the speed limit.
